I don't know if the $ would work given Fletcher Cox has a massive dead cap hit, but if it did, I could easily see Philly trading him to a team like the Chargers.   LAC has a massive need for a run stuffing DT who can also push inside on passing downs.  Cox isn't at his peak disruptor self, but he can easily do that.   Given he's still under contract for 2022, Philly can't cut him to save money, and they won't get a comp pick if they just cut him in the offseason. 

If the Chargers were willing to give up a 3rd rd pick for him, I think the deal would get done in a heartbeat.   Maybe LAC doesn't do it, but it seems like such a match to fill the one glaring hole they have on D.   And with all the restructures, there's no cap hit for LAC this year at all - he's min-wage for ROS, it's all signing bonus / restructure bonus $ that Philly is on the hook for.  A 3rd will be way better than any return Philly gets in 2 years if they somehow let the string play out and Cox walks after 2022...and the pick isn't until 2024.   

Seems like an obvious fit IMO.  Guess we'll find out later today if GM Telesco agrees.

I think Bridgewater is a far more likely fit than Watson - while NO can push more cap space to 2023, it's getting crazy hard with Watson's 5M+ left this year, and 35M next year.  And that's before all the off-field issues not being cleared yet.

DEN fans would do cartwheels if we got a 4th, TBH.  The issue is whether or not the FO is willing to go that far in blowing it all up.  I certainly would be - Bridgewater, Gordon III, Fuller & Kareem Jackson should all be available IMO (the last 2 whose play is declining, and why there may not be a fit, sad to say).    Andy Dalton is another possibility, but he'd have to pick up the scheme (but if there's a guy who can do it quickly, it's him).   

Really, it comes down to how healthy Taysom Hill is (unknown), and how much irrational love Payton has for him as a QB (a bigger danger IMO - Payton's love for Hill as. a gadget QB cost him dearly 2 years ago in the playoffs vs.  GB and IMO will kill them vs. good D's, but it doesn't seem like he's learned his lesson - the concussion may in fact be saving Payton from himself here).
